New robotic targets used at shooting ranges


.



Currently most military shooting ranges use pop-up targets for soldiers to practice using their weapons. Later on in the future, this may change. We can already see some new target technology being developed and used today. Take Dynamic Robotics wheeled robots for example. They can be remote controlled around the range, and simulate moving hostile enemies. When it's not being controlled via remote control, it's executing a program that marks a path for it to follow. All these new methods make the shooting range a more realistic and better practicing environment for the soldiers. The robotic air purifier, airs new best friend


.



When we think of air purifiers we tend to think of motionless machines with vents. However, with new robotics technology, air purifiers can now be mobile and automated machines. Let's take the Moneual Rydis H800 Robot for example. It's able to move around its environment using a range of motors and sensors. The sensors help it detect objects, while the motors take care of getting around. It's air purifying technology is basically the same as opposed to any other air purifying machine, except this one can clean more air because it can move around. Charging is a breeze with this robot too. Simply plug the bot into it's charger for two and a half hours, an you get a four hour running time in return. New patrol robot to be used by Austin, Texas police


.



Police in Austin, Texas have obtained a new patrol robot. It's small, durable, and can be sent into houses to check for suspects and hostile intruders. The robot is named "ARA Pointman." The police of Austin also have the intention of using this robot to patrol the streets. The robot itself has a camera, four wheels, a signal receiver, and strong motors. It's camera is used so the user can see the robot's environment. The motors help the robot push open doors and climb stairs with ease. Robot made by High school students to pitch at tigers baseball game


.

The most automated pitching machine I have seen is just a curved tube with a motor. Now, it's a robot built by high school students. Developed by the Detroit-area high school students, this robot is fully capable of hurling a baseball at some stunning speeds. The name chosen for this awesome robot is "Cy-ber Young." The robot uses a SCUBA tank to force a large amount of air through a PVC pipe, and then the air shoots the baseball out. MIT creates new robotic worm


.



Next time you see a worm on the ground it could be robotic. Developers at MIT have created a mesh like worm robot. It uses small electrical currents to move the artificial muscle inside the mesh body. Since this robot uses no motors at all, its energy consumption is very low. Just like a real worm, this robot is soft and it has multiple segments. Some say that this type of robot could be used in the military as a spy bot. Arduino voice recognition robot!


.


Most Arduino robots that I've seen use a sketch (program) to be controlled. However, this one uses awesome voice control! The robot consists of a plastic chassis, an Arduino, and a special shield that enables the robot to be controlled via voice commands. It moves using two motors hooked up to wheels and so far it can move forward, backward, right, and left. If you interested in seeing this robot, then you can check out the first test video above.
